Mother Vulture charge into 2025 with their heaviest song to date 'Slow Down'.

 

Artwork by Doodleskelly


With their first release of 2025 Mother Vulture seem to be taking their sound in a much heavier and slightly darker direction. This is a band, who since the release of their debut album 'Mother Knows Best' in 2022, have been rapidly rising up the ranks. Known for their chaotic live show and their larger than life almost theatrical approach to alternative music Mother Vulture are a unique group. The four-piece have previously had features with Metal Hammer, Louder, Distorted Sound and Kerrang! described them as 'one of Britain's most exciting new noises'. With themes surrounding intense anxiety and self destructive tendencies, 'Slow Down' draws from darker areas of the human psyche, while lyrically it really focuses on indulging the inner demons.


"I wanted to use the lyrics to shine a light on the darker side of emotion, the way we sometimes want to flirt with self destruction and the temptation to fall from grace. It's darker than some of the other stuff we've written but it was fun to explore a new sound and get even heavier, both musically and lyrically - because the world gets too much sometimes, and you think something has to break." - (Georgi Valentine Ivanov, Vocalist)


This is a new single to be excited about, 'Slow Down' may take on a darker, heavier persona but Mother Vulture haven't lost their large chaotic energy. The guitar powered track is topped off by the unique vocals creating a sound that is so different to anything I've heard before. The heavy weight of the guitars is completely contrasted by the soaring rock vocals while the drums bring a modern alt energy like something you'd hear from the likes of Royal Blood. 'Slow Down' is everything that makes Mother Vulture great, a little crazy, insanely energetic, overly theatrical at times and completely new. I've liked these guys for a while (since I saw them live which I would highly recommend doing) but this shift in sound has me thinking they might make their way into my list of favourite bands.
